Graphics & Packaging Lead Project Manager
Description
The role is based in the Dyson Philippines Graphics & Packaging Programme Management Team and involves managing projects related to Packaging & Graphics materials.
As part of a multi-disciplinary team that includes Creative, New Product Introduction (NPI), Commercial, RDD Engineering, Operation Support functions, and suppliers, you play a crucial role in delivering the team's objectives, driving efficiency, and improving quality from development through to production.
This role reports to the Graphics and Packaging Senior Manager and is responsible for manage a collection of related projects (a program) to achieve broader strategic goals and ensure alignment with the organization’s objectives.
The key responsibilities of the Graphics & Packaging Lead Project Manager are:
Responsibility
- Oversees multiple projects or a large, complex project and often manages other Project Managers.
- Develop and oversee high-level project plans and ensure alignment with project goals & objective.
- Supervise and mentor G&P Project Managers and associate from project direction & delivery strategies.
- Ensure coordination between projects and resolve inter-project dependencies and conflicts.
- Identify the workload allocation of resources across for multiple projects.
- Ensure that project management practices are consistently applied across all projects.
- Review project reports, identify risk & issue and updates to senior management and stakeholders.
- Manage several projects simultaneously, including high-complexity initiatives, while overseeing the work of other Project Managers.
- Ensuring that project deliverables meet the required quality standards and adhere to Dyson business expectations.
- Evaluating project outcomes and processes to identify areas for improvement or lesson learnt in future coming projects.
- Identify the workload allocation of resources across for multiple projects(category)
- Review and identify new graphics elements needed for each market for any new category project.
- Communicate the asset readiness plan to the commercial, C&A & D&PE teams for the artwork preparation process.
- Review and approve all artworks releases prior to submitting for market approval.
